>My suggestion would use the KISS principle.  Yes, you can write (and
>maintain) SDSF code or REXX, or use special software, or do it the simple
>way.  Remember an STC is just a JCL job for most practical purposes.
>1) Change the STC //SYSPRINT to go to DISP=(NEW,CATLG),DSN=SOME.GDG(+1) ...
>2) ADD a new STEP  PGM=ICEGENER  and gener SOME.GDG(+1) to SYSOUT=*
>    Mission accomplished.  Audit has the GDG they want for heaven only
>knows why, and the sysout is still in the STC's sysout.
> 
I inferred the OP has the requirement (although he didn't explicitly state it) 
to
be able to view the incomplete SYSPRINT with SDSF while the job is running.
